PT Net Visi Media Tbk (NETV) remained in the red in Q1 2022. The net loss of the parent company, NET TV, even swelled by 110.35% to Rp43.15 billion in the first three months of this year, compared to Rp20.51 billion previously.
Citing the company's financial report, sales and operating revenue also decreased from Rp123.38 billion in Q1 2021 to Rp97.81 billion in Q1 2022.
Revenue declined across all segments. Advertising revenue fell by 15.85% to Rp91.29 billion from Rp108.49 billion, while other revenue dropped by 56.25% to Rp6.51 billion from Rp14.88 billion.
NETV's program and broadcast expenses in Q1 2022 also decreased by 38.51% from Rp80.56 billion to Rp49.53 billion. Finance costs fell by 29% to Rp24.22 billion from Rp34.09 billion.
Meanwhile, general and administrative expenses increased by 3.1% to Rp63.59 billion in Q1 2022 from Rp61.66 billion in the same period the previous year.
In Q1 2022, the company's total assets were recorded at Rp1.70 trillion. This figure increased slightly by 0.05% from the same quarter of the previous year.
Meanwhile, the company experienced a 4.11% decrease in total liabilities, from Rp1.72 trillion to Rp1.65 trillion. On the other hand, the company's total equity increased to Rp44.55 billion from -Rp27.46 billion.
